> I have been playing with my new lens and have some "observations".
> I'm
> hoping I'm wrong but I find the following:
>
> 1. I bought the lens for my manual focus F2's and so was expecting
> the
> "prong" that indexes the photomic prism on my F2's - it has no
> prong.This means I have to spend a wack of time interpolating from
> the
> last position the photomic finder was at and my shutter speed - if it
> was left at 5.6 (usual) I have to fool with the shutter speed till
> I get
> an appropriate exposure setting then figure out what speed to shoot
> given the f-stop I'm going to use - what a hassle!
> 2. I assumed infinity would be infinity - this lens does not seem
> able
> to focus at infinity and I have to stop it down to about f5.6 or even
> f8.0 before the preview button gives me confidence that the distant
> horizon is in focus. My star trail pics are shar! p but they were
> at f8.0.
> Note: I have the clear filter in place, I guess I could try
> without it
> but that seems counter intuitive.
>
> My frustration, if I can call it that, is that I bought it for aurora
> more than anything and I would shoot the aurora wide open so if it
> won't
> hit infinity at f2.8, I wasted my money. Further, all this fooling
> around because there is no indexing prong is a pain. Sigh.
>
> Any ideas or similar experiences?
